Brave Women, Unique Tales: The Chronic Illness Edition

Special greetings beloved readers. Hope you’ve had a productive week and if you haven’t the weekend is here for you to rejuvenate and you’ll try again next week.

It’s been a while since I shared anything and everything Endo or Chronic Illness like. I’ve been on a blogging retreat inform of a writing challenge called WinterABC. My creative juices are flowing so brace yourselves. Last time we had gone as far as my endo treatment trials as i shared my journey. The story continues but that story will be shared in due time.

Today I’m here to announce a special series that is starting tomorrow. I reached out to a couple of brave and special women who are victims of not only endometriosis but other chronic illnesses induced by hormonal imbalance which we are going to learn about.

Yes, they are coming on here to share with you a day in their lives(not entirely) living with an invisible illness. They’ll be guided by a couple of question prompts that I came up with. So i urge you all to read and share their stories. Feel free to engage them too, they will be on here the entire weekend.

The series is dubbed “Brave Women, Unique Tales : The Chronic Illness Edition”.
